    ‘The Young And The Restless’ (Y&R) spoilers show that Phyllis Summers (Michelle Stafford) is taking a trip to Milan to visit her daughter Summer Newman (Hunter King) and to feel out the job offer she has. However, in the back of her mind, she doesn’t want this at all.

    Teasing here a little bit, but leave it to a woman to not tell the guys what she’s feeling. While inside Phyllis is screaming out for someone to stop her, on the outside she is acting like it’s no big deal. Sure, she gave Nick Newman (Joshua Morrow) a little bit of guff, but just tell Jack how you feel.

    ‘The Young And The Restless’ Spoilers: Phyllis Summers (Michelle Stafford) Is Crying Out For Jack Abbott (Peter Bergman) To Keep Her In Genoa City

    Now, we know from Michelle Stafford that she actually is going/already went on vacation in real life, so this was a way to write it in for the character, so we can be fairly confident that she’s not going anywhere unless they pull a 180 on us.

    However, we see how bad she wants to wrap around Jack and give their relationship another go! She wants to start over and be with Jack (again), so why make her suffer anymore. If she would tell Jack the truth, and how she wants them to give it another try, I’m sure Jack would be delighted.

    We may have to watch out for Nick though, as it almost looked like he may have been a tad bit jealous of her interaction with Jack Abbott. Does Nick still have feelings for her and will these pop back up while she’s gone in Milan?
